Major Funds Boost Stakes in Portland General Electric Amid Workforce Reductions
Published on 09/17/2025 at 12:09 | Redaktion boerse-global.de
Institutional investors are demonstrating notable confidence in Portland General Electric, even as the utility provider implements significant workforce reductions. Recent regulatory filings reveal that major financial institutions have substantially increased their equity positions, signaling strong belief in the company’s long-term strategy despite current market challenges.
Wesbanco Bank Inc. has established a new position in the regional utility, acquiring 16,500 shares valued at approximately $670,000. Simultaneously, Intech Investment Management LLC expanded its existing holdings by 15.8%, bringing its total position to 54,870 shares. These strategic moves by established financial institutions highlight growing institutional optimism about the company’s future prospects.
